Columbus native here. COSI (science museum) is nice but pretty spendy if you're not a member, and I don't think way more impressive than anywhere else. The zoo is nice. There are lots of metro parks that can be visited for free, rivers to walk along, interesting dining at all price points, if you are so lucky to be here on a first Friday there is Gallery Hop where all the art galleries in the Short North open up their doors in the evening--or visit the Short North during the day and see the galleries then. German Village is worth a walkabout. There are places downtown that you can rent a bike and tool around. I think it's funny that Easton Town Center came up first on that touristy list...
